NiCd Rechargeable Battery FAQs and Information

Some say the NiCd Rechargeable Battery is obsolete due to its lower capacity and disposal requirements. The NiCd Battery technology still outperforms other technologies when it comes to high drain regular use applications.


 

Trickle Charging a NiCd Rechargeable Battery

 

  • In a standby mode you can keep a NiCd battery topped up without damaging the battery.
  • This can be done safely using current of 0.05 C - .06 C.
  • The voltage required for this is dependent on temperature.
